Date date = new Date();
DateFormat df1 = DateFormatgetDateInstance();//日期格式,精确到日
Systemoutprintln(df1format(date));
DateFormat df2 = DateFormatgetDateTimeInstance();//可以精确到时分秒
Systemoutprintln(df2format(date));
DateFormat df3 = DateFormatgetTimeInstance();//只显示出时分秒
Systemoutprintln(df3format(date));
DateFormat df4 = DateFormatgetDateTimeInstance(DateFormatFULL,DateFormatFULL);
Systemoutprintln(df4format(date));
DateFormat df5 = DateFormatgetDateTimeInstance(DateFormatLONG,DateFormatLONG);
Systemoutprintln(df5format(date));
DateFormat df6 = DateFormatgetDateTimeInstance(DateFormatSHORT,DateFormatSHORT); Systemoutprintln(df6format(date));
DateFormat df7 = DateFormatgetDateTimeInstance(DateFormatMEDIUM,DateFormatMEDIUM); Systemoutprintln(df7format(date));
你这写的东西和你贴的代码有什么关系啊,截取时间就用下面这个方法就可以了
public String formatDate(javautilDate date)
{
return formatDateByFormat(date,"yyyy-MM-dd");
}
825046583给充个会员呗,哈哈
Select from where 从数据库获取的时间(一个字段) = getdate()
db2好像是current date
Select from where 从数据库获取的时间(一个字段) = current date
select from tabname where trunc(datecol)=to_date('输入日期可用参数传递','yyyy-mm-dd');
用这个试试,看是否符合你的要求
用SystemcurrentTimeMillis()方法来实现 。
代码如下:
javasqlDate currentDate = new javasqlDate(SystemcurrentTimeMillis());说明:
返回long类型,一般用于获取某个方法或其它的执行时间差,在开始前获取一次,在结束时获取一次,结束时间减去开始时间,得到执行时间。
以上就是关于java.sql.Date类型时间获取当前时间,精确到时分秒的方法全部的内容,包括:java.sql.Date类型时间获取当前时间,精确到时分秒的方法、java 截取时间只要年月日 从数据库查出来的检验日期 是2013-05-06 00:00:00.0 我需要的是2013-05-06、JAVA 程序中比较时间 从数据库获取的时间(一个字段) = 系统时间 如何用JPQL 实现等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)